Ok... Its official... Defy has got Froyo... 
Update process was pretty simple. Connect your device to a PC/laptop with net connection. Download Motorola Software Update tool. Open it. It recognizes your phone and checks for updates. If its there, will download the update while checking. Then, will instal it. Phone reboots, close the software and disconnect your phone, reboot it once more.. and you are done. 
Nothing other than contacts will be deleted.
My firmware version is now 2.2.2
Changes :
Loads of minor UI changes. Installs task manager and a few other apps.(Nothing useful that i already didnt have)
Gallery app changed to a more traditional look and feel. (Far better than the old one)
Lots of UI optimization. Made the phone very very fast indeed. Whatever small lag that used to come while scrolling though the huge menu screen is gone. Transitions are a lot more fluid. Game loading time reduced slightly.
Advanced Quadrant score with Eclair - 1050-1083
Advanced Quadrant score with Froyo - 1190-1243
(depending on how many apps running in the background)
Whatever change they made to the software... the camera seems to be creating a slightly better image than earlier. - liked
The touch sensitivity seems to increased/shifted a bit - dislike, cause its causing unnecessary selection when i want to scroll through menu.
Battery life seems to have improved slightly, but will have to wait a few days to confirm that.
Quite happy with the upgrade. Seems i got quite a bargain of a device for 15K.
I did face one problem after the update that when i used my old memory card(i was using that earlier)... the phone just hung up after restarting. As soon i would click to open anything, it would just hand up.
I changed the memory card with the one that came with the phone.. and its working perfectly now. I have loaded the 2GB fully and moved all the apps to the sd card(they move the entire data with a small amount left on the phone memory.. probably registry type files). There's only about 40 Mb free now.. still no hangs or hiccups. Not quite sure what happened to the old card. Anyways, i had everything backed up to PC anyways, so no harm done.
